so I just built my rig

CPU: AMD - Ryzen 5 1600 3.2GHz 6-Core Processor  ($199.89 @ OutletPC)
Motherboard: ASRock - AB350M Pro4 Micro ATX AM4 Motherboard  ($74.33 @ OutletPC)
Memory: Patriot - Viper Elite 8GB (2 x 4GB) DDR4-2800 Memory
Storage: Western Digital - Caviar Blue 1TB 3.5" 7200RPM Internal Hard Drive  ($46.89 @ OutletPC)
Video Card: Gigabyte - GeForce GTX 1060 3GB 3GB Windforce OC Video Card  ($219.98 @ Newegg)
Case: Phanteks - ECLIPSE P400 TEMPERED GLASS ATX Mid Tower Case  ($79.99 @ Amazon)
Power Supply: Corsair - CXM (2015) 450W 80+ Bronze Certified Semi-Modular ATX Power Supply  ($48.99 @ Amazon)
Wireless Network Adapter: TP-Link - TL-WDN4800 PCI-Express x1 802.11a/b/g/n Wi-Fi Adapter  ($39.88 @ OutletPC)
Total: $709.95
Prices include shipping, taxes, and discounts when available
Generated by PCPartPicker 2017-12-12 23:30 EST-0500
 
however when I use my USB to install windows 10, that I setup with the creation tool a few days prior. it just sits on the first window logo, no spinning circles (for loading), just a blue windows 10 logo and that is it. at one point when I was messing with settings and stuff I got a few vertical lines or fairly spaced green dots on the top half of the monitor, but reseting the bios fixed that. my bios is up to date, I have tried waiting it out (2 hours) annnd nothing.. what the heck is going on and how do I fix it. did I forget something when building? if it helps my GPU fans aren't spinning but that's because it isn't in use.
